Default GPS missed approach question

You're supposed to go missed if you have a RAIM or GPS failure message.
But all the GPS IAP's I've seen have missed approaches that require
use of the GPS to fly correctly (fly to this waypoint, then go to this
other waypoint and hold). So what do you do? Use the GPS to fly the
missed despite the RAIM failure (assuming the whole GPS hasn't gone
belly up)? Call ATC for help?
